Password Problems

This is, by far, the most common reason for login failures.

  • Forgotten Password: Did you forget your password? Most login pages have a "Forgot Password?" or "Reset Password" link. Click on it and follow the instructions. This usually involves entering your username or email address to receive a password reset link or code via email. Make sure to check your spam or junk folder if you don't see the email right away.
  • Incorrect Password: You might be typing it wrong. Double-check for typos, ensure Caps Lock is off (unless your password requires it), and re-enter it carefully. If you're unsure, try typing it into a notepad first to see it clearly, then copy and paste it into the password field. This simple trick can save a lot of headaches.
  • Expired Password: Some organizations have policies requiring regular password changes. If your password has expired, you’ll likely be prompted to reset it upon your next login attempt. If not, you might need to contact your administrator.

Username / Account Issues

Your username or account could also be the source of the problem.

  • Incorrect Username: Just like passwords, usernames can be mistyped. Ensure you're using the correct one provided by your organization. It might be your email address, an employee ID, or a specific username.
  • Account Locked: For security reasons, accounts are often locked after a certain number of failed login attempts. If you suspect your account is locked, you'll usually see a specific error message. The solution here is almost always to contact your IT support or administrator to have it unlocked.
  • Account Not Activated: If this is your first time logging in, your account might not be fully activated yet. Follow any activation instructions you received when your account was created.

Browser and Connection Problems

Sometimes, the issue isn't with your credentials but with your browser or internet connection.

  • Browser Cache and Cookies: Accumulated cache and cookies can sometimes interfere with login processes. Try clearing your browser's cache and cookies, then restart the browser and attempt to log in again. This is a classic troubleshooting step for many web-related issues.
  • Outdated Browser: Ensure your web browser is updated to the latest version. Older browsers might not support the security protocols required by the login page.
  • Browser Extensions: Some browser extensions, especially ad blockers or privacy tools, can sometimes interfere with website functionality. Try disabling them temporarily to see if that resolves the login issue.
  • Internet Connection: A stable internet connection is obviously essential. Check if your internet is working correctly by visiting other websites.

Strong Passwords

We touched on this in troubleshooting, but it bears repeating: use strong, unique passwords. What makes a password strong? It should be a mix of u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. Avoid using easily guessable information like your name, birthday, or common words. Aim for a password that's at least 12 characters long. Consider using a password manager to generate and store complex passwords securely. A password manager is a lifesaver for managing multiple complex passwords.

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A)

If OSCHttpssc iboss com offers MFA, enable it immediately. MFA adds an extra layer of security beyond just your password. Even if someone manages to steal your password, they won't be able to log in without the second factor (like a code from your phone). It’s one of the most effective ways to prevent unauthorized access. Treat your MFA device like gold – keep your phone secure!

Phishing Awareness

Be wary of emails or messages that ask for your login credentials. Phishing scams are designed to trick you into revealing sensitive information. Legitimate organizations will rarely ask for your password via email. If you receive a suspicious request, don't click on any links or provide information. Instead, go directly to the official OSCHttpssc iboss com login page (by typing the URL yourself) and contact your IT department if you have any doubts.

Secure Wi-Fi

When logging in, especially when accessing sensitive information, ensure you're using a secure Wi-Fi network. Avoid logging in on public, unsecured Wi-Fi networks (like those in cafes or airports) as they can be easily monitored by malicious actors. If you must use public Wi-Fi, consider using a Virtual Private Network (VPN) for an added layer of security.

Log Out Properly

When you're finished using the OSCHttpssc iboss com portal, always log out completely. Don't just close the browser tab. Look for a "Logout" or "Sign Out" button, usually found in the top-right corner of the interface. This ensures that your session is terminated and prevents unauthorized access if you leave your computer unattended, even for a moment.

What is iboss and its Role?

So, what exactly is iboss, and why are you logging into a portal associated with them? iboss is a cybersecurity company that provides cloud-based security solutions. They specialize in helping organizations protect their networks and data from various online threats. Think of them as the digital security guards for companies and their employees.

Their solutions often include things like secure web gateways, cloud access security brokers (CASB), and zero-trust network access (ZTNA). These technologies work behind the scenes to filter traffic, block malware, prevent data breaches, and ensure that only authorized users can access specific resources. When you log into an OSCHttpssc iboss com portal, you're likely accessing a system that is managed or secured by iboss technology.

The primary role of iboss in this context is to provide a secure and controlled environment for users to access company resources or services. It ensures that the connection is protected, that user activity is monitored (for security purposes), and that access is granted only to authenticated and authorized individuals.
